Mrs. Edna Tallman Worth, 58, of Osborne ave., died at her home yesterday.
Born in Oceanport, daughter of Mrs. Margaret Hampton Tallman and the late Thomas Tallman, Mrs. Worth had lived here for ten years and was ill the past to months.
Mrs. Worth was a member of St. Luke's Methodist church, Shrewsbury chapter, DAR. She was a graduate of Long Branch high school.
Surviving, besides her mother are her husband, Donald Worth; two sons, Capt. Donald Worth, Jr., with the Army at Fort McPherson, Ga., and Leon A. Worth, Miami, Fla.; a daughter, Mrs. Jay W. Sterner of Fort Hood, Texas; a brother, Harry Tallman of Long Branch; a sister, Mrs. Walter Woolley of Long Branch, and five grandchildren.
The funeral will be held Saturday at 11 a.m. at the Flock funeral home, Long Branch. Burial will be in Woodbine cemetery, Oceanport.
